Yahoo! Expands Marketing Team Across Europe

 

 

Yahoo! Europe today announces that it is expanding its European marketing team in order to fully support Yahoo! Europe's business objectives and product development plans for 2003 and beyond.

The expansion of the European marketing team reflects Yahoo!'s commitment to extending its range of consumer facing premium services and products, building its capabilities in direct marketing and ensuring that it has the most creative advertising in the industry.

Yahoo!'s central European marketing team will now be led by Lindsay Biggart, former Marketing Director of Yahoo! UK & Ireland, who has been promoted to Director of Marketing for Yahoo! Europe. Lindsay will assume overall responsibility for Yahoo!'s marketing strategy across Europe and oversee all advertising, branding, direct, trade and product marketing. Lindsay will report to Martina King, MD of Country Operations for Yahoo! Europe.

The core marketing service business remains a key driver of Yahoo!'s revenues and a priority focus for the marketing team. Giulio Brunini, Yahoo! Italy's current Marketing Director will be transferred to London to take up the newly created Head of Marketing Solutions role focusing on driving the European trade marketing strategy.

Yahoo! Europe will establish a Centre of Excellence for Online and Direct Marketing based in London, and aims to replicate the success that the US Yahoo! business has achieved in diversifying revenue streams through the development and marketing of premium services to Yahoo!'s existing audience base. This central team will be charged with promoting consumer pay products to support both the business unit and country marketers to improve their knowledge of the Yahoo! user base, customer acquisition, cross-sell, loyalty and retention.

Chieu Cao, who recently joined Yahoo! from Amazon.co.uk, will join this central team as an Online Marketing Strategist. He will report to the to be appointed, Head Of Online and Direct Marketing who will build the central online and direct marketing function. Both the Head of Online and Direct Marketing and Head of Marketing Solutions will report to Lindsay Biggart and form the core central marketing team for Europe.

The central marketing team will work closely with recently appointed specialist business unit marketers and local country Marketing Directors, in order to deliver cohesive, results based marketing strategies across Yahoo!'s European network.

The local country marketing teams continue to be play a pivotal role in Yahoo!'s marketing function, responsible for planning and executing local marketing plans. Current European Marketing Manager, Yonca Dervisoglu has been promoted to Director of Marketing for Yahoo! UK & Ireland, and will report to Fru Hazlitt, MD of Yahoo! UK & Ireland.

The key business units at Yahoo! have recently appointed senior marketers, who are responsible for driving the product marketing strategy across Europe. John Webb, previously Yahoo! UK & Ireland's Marketing Manager, has been appointed Head of Marketing for Yahoo! Europe's Consumer and Network Services Business, which includes responsibility for Mail, Messenger, Chat, Groups and Yahoo! Plus (UK & Ireland). Chad Wollen, previously an associate director at the Henley Centre, has been appointed Head of Marketing for Yahoo! Mobile, responsible for the integration of Mobile Value Added Services across Yahoo!'s European network. Yahoo! Europe is in the process of recruiting a senior marketer to lead marketing within the Search business unit.

About Yahoo! Europe
Yahoo! Europe provides communications, commerce and media services across its nine sites in Europe to meet the needs of local consumers. Yahoo! Europe is comprised of the Yahoo! sites for the UK & Ireland (www.yahoo.co.uk), France (www.yahoo.fr), Germany (www.yahoo.de), Italy (www.yahoo.it), Spain (www.yahoo.es), Catalan (www.ct.yahoo.com) and the Nordic region, including Denmark (www.yahoo.dk), Sweden (www.yahoo.se) and Norway (www.yahoo.no). The Yahoo! offices in London, Paris, Munich, Milan, Madrid and Copenhagen are staffed by local nationals and Yahoo! Europe is headquartered in central London.

Lindsay Biggart joined Yahoo! UK & Ireland in March 2000. As UK & Ireland Marketing Director she has been instrumental in driving the marketing strategy for many of Yahoo!'s new user pay and consumer services. She played a pivotal roll leveraging both UK audiences and revenue for Yahoo! from their hugely successful global sponsorship and official site development for the 2002 FIFA World Cup. Prior to joining Yahoo!, Lindsay was Head of Marketing at The Telstar Entertainment Group and prior to that an Associate Director at Zenith Media.

Chieu Cao joined Yahoo! in January 2003 and is the Online Marketing Strategist for Yahoo! Europe. Chieu works to optimise the online direct marketing of all Yahoo! products and services on and off our network He plays a key role in increasing user retention and in promoting new Yahoo! premium services. Prior to joining Yahoo!, Chieu was the online advertising manager for amazon.co.uk where he managed Amazon's presence on sites such as MSN, AOL and Google.

Giulio Brunini is Head of European Marketing Solutions and will drive pan-European trade marketing initiatives as well as working closely with the local country marketing and sales teams to ensure the successful implementation of local trade marketing initiatives. In his previous role as Marketing Director for Yahoo! Italia, Giulio was responsible for the strategic planning and implementation of marketing the Yahoo! brand, its products and trade positioning in Italy. Prior to joining Yahoo! in April 2000, Giulio was Account Director at Saatchi & Saatchi, where he worked on global brands like Oil of Olaz (beauty care), Ariel (Proctor & Gamble) and Old Spice (deodorants).

Yonca Dervisoglu, previously Marketing Manager for Yahoo! Europe, has been appointed Marketing Director of Yahoo! UK & Ireland. Prior to joining Yahoo! in February 2002, Yonca spent almost ten years in various marketing roles within Unilever based in London and Unilever Turkey, most recently as European Innovations Manager responsible for devising the strategy of and managing a portfolio of innovations projects for the European Clothes Care Business of Unilever.

John Webb is Head of Marketing for Yahoo! Europe Consumer & Network Services with responsibility for the key product areas including Mail, Messenger, Chat and GeoCities across the European network. John joined Yahoo! UK & Ireland in October 2000 as Marketing Manager with 8 years expertise in the online and FMCG industries. Before joining Yahoo! John was Senior Brand Manager at H.J.Heinz Ltd where he had responsibility for renowned brands as Heinz Baked Beans and Heinz Spaghetti. Prior to this he managed the Jammie Dodgers brand at Burton's Biscuits and a portfolio of brands at Nestle.

Chad Wollen is Head of Marketing and Strategy for Yahoo! Mobile, responsible for the integration of Mobile Value Added Services across Yahoo!'s European network. Prior to joining Yahoo!, Chad was an Associate Director of the Henley Centre, where he provided both research and marketing consultancy to a wide range of media and technology partners. During his time at the Henley Centre, he was also responsible for forecasting the demand for 3G mobile services and assessing the market for triple play broadband consumer services.
